Dubai’s Metro and Tram services have reached an impressive 96% score in the International Customer Experience Standard (ICXS) for 2024. This is a big improvement from the scores of 87.2% in 2022 and 92.2% in 2023. The Roads and Transport Authority (RTA) and Keolis-MHI, the operators of the Metro and Tram, have worked hard to provide top-quality public transport services that focus on customer satisfaction and great service.

The ICXS evaluation looks at several important factors, including how well the services are designed for customers, the quality of service, the use of technology, and how well the system communicates with passengers in real time. Achieving this high score shows that the RTA is meeting and even exceeding global standards for public transport. It shows RTA is commitment to providing easy, efficient, and innovative travel experiences for people using Dubai's transport system.
Abdul Al Mohsen Kalbat, CEO of the Rail Agency at RTA, commented on the achievement, saying, “This milestone highlights RTA’s dedication to raising the bar for public transportation. It shows our commitment to making our passengers happy by offering efficient, forward-thinking transportation solutions.” He also added, “We will continue using our expertise to make sure Dubai’s rail services offer the best travel experiences with reliability and new, exciting innovations.”
David Franks, Managing Director of Keolis MHI, also shared his thoughts on the achievement: “This recognition shows the hard work and dedication of our team to make sure every passenger has a smooth and enjoyable experience. We are proud to support RTA in its goal of providing world-class public transport that focuses on customer satisfaction.”
The ICXS accreditation is a global benchmark that measures excellence in customer service. With this achievement, RTA has proven itself to be a leader in public transport innovation and set a high standard for service delivery. This recognition also helps solidify Dubai's place as a global hub for efficient, customer-focused public transport systems.
